The photo is a bit complicated, I am not sure if the building(lighthouse?) in the background is the subject or if the foreground branches are. Just cant seem to decide which to focus on without the other distracting from it.
How it could have been better?
IMO, and remember I am not a landscape type shooter.
If you could have found a window through those branches to allow you to see the building uninterrupted, branches would have served as a type of natural border enhancing the building.
OR
Aim towards a background that is a bit less busy(field of snow or more distant trees), so the branches could be the distraction free focus.
